Preparation/Setup
Begin by gathering your ingredients for a seamless cooking experience. Preheat the oven to 375°F (190°C) to prepare for the baking process. This ensures optimal cooking conditions, allowing the chicken to achieve the perfect texture.
Pound the chicken breasts to an even thickness using a meat mallet. This step is crucial, as it promotes even cooking and ensures the chicken remains tender throughout the process. After flattening, layer each chicken breast with prosciutto and gruyère cheese, preparing them for rolling.
Ingredients
For this Chicken Blue Ribbon recipe, gather the following:
- 4 chicken breasts
- 4 slices of prosciutto
- 4 slices of gruyère cheese
- 1 cup of breadcrumbs
- 2 eggs
- 1 cup of flour
- 2 tablespoons of Dijon mustard
- Salt and pepper to taste
- Asparagus for the side
- Potatoes for pommes purée
- Butter and cream for pommes purée
- Olive oil for roasting asparagus
- Fresh parsley for garnish
Directions
- Preheat the oven to 375°F (190°C).
- Place the chicken breasts between two sheets of plastic wrap and pound to an even thickness.
- Lay a slice of prosciutto and gruyère cheese on each chicken breast, roll tightly, and secure with toothpicks.
- Dredge each roll in flour, dip in beaten eggs, and coat with breadcrumbs.
- Heat olive oil in a skillet over medium heat, then sear each chicken roll until golden on all sides.
- Transfer to a baking dish and bake for 20-25 minutes until cooked through.
- For pommes purée, boil peeled potatoes until tender, mash with butter and cream until smooth.
- For the asparagus, toss in olive oil, season with salt, and roast in the oven until tender.
- To make the Dijon cream sauce, whisk Dijon mustard into cream in a saucepan over low heat until combined and warmed.
- Serve the chicken sliced, alongside roasted asparagus and pommes purée, drizzled with Dijon cream sauce.
Mastering Chicken Blue Ribbon
Technique
Searing the chicken rolls before baking is vital. This technique creates a beautiful golden crust that enhances flavor and texture. It locks in moisture, ensuring each bite remains juicy and satisfying.
Taking care with the rolling process ensures the filling stays intact during cooking. Avoiding overfilling is key; otherwise, the stuffing may spill out while cooking. Securing each roll with toothpicks helps maintain shape and presentation.
Tips/Tricks
A few tips can enhance your chicken-making experience. First, ensure the chicken rolls are compact yet not too tight, allowing them to cook evenly. Adjust the oven temperature based on your appliance’s performance, as each oven varies.

Experimenting with spices in the breadcrumbs can personalize the dish. Incorporating herbs like dried thyme or oregano can elevate the overall flavor profile. Don’t hesitate to explore by adding your favorite seasonings to create a unique twist.
Perfecting Chicken Blue Ribbon
Perfecting Results
To ensure perfectly cooked chicken, use a meat thermometer. Aiming for an internal temperature of 165°F (74°C) guarantees safe consumption and preserves juiciness. Resting the chicken rolls for a few minutes after baking allows the juices to redistribute, creating a moister bite.
If the breadcrumb coating lacks crunch, broil the chicken for a minute or two at the end of baking. This quick method can elevate the texture, providing a satisfying crunch.
Troubleshooting/Variations
For those who encounter challenges, there are solutions. If your chicken rolls unroll during cooking, revisit the rolling method. Take care to secure them more tightly or add an extra toothpick for stability.
In terms of variations, feel free to swap out ingredients. Try different types of cheese, like mozzarella or cheddar, if gruyère isn’t available. Adding a hint of spinach or sun-dried tomatoes for added flavor and nutrients can enhance the dish.
Serving Chicken Blue Ribbon
Serving/Presentation
Presentation is crucial when serving Chicken Blue Ribbon. Slice the rolls on a diagonal to showcase the vibrant layers of prosciutto and gruyère. Arrange them artistically on a plate, alongside a generous serving of pommes purée and roasted asparagus.
Garnish with fresh parsley for a splash of color and a hint of freshness. This visual appeal will surely impress your family and guests.
Pairings/Storage
Serving this chicken dish with a light green salad elevates the meal. Complementing it with roasted or sautéed vegetables creates a well-rounded experience.
For storage, keep any le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ator. Consume within three days for optimal freshness. Reheat in the oven or microwave, ensuring the chicken remains moist and enjoyable.
